Lemont board approves Public Works Annex site improvements and HVAC replacement contracts

The Lemont Village Board approved a set of capital project contracts on March 23, awarding the Public Works Annex site improvements to McGill Construction for $625,831.38 and authorizing replacement of the aging HVAC system at the old police station with a low quote of $239,700 from GT Mechanical.
Ralph (speaker 9), who presented the Public Works Annex item, described phase 4 work at Derby and Archer that includes blacktop, concrete curbs, site lighting and landscaping. "The new number is going to be $625,831.38, and that's for McGill Construction who was the low bidder," he said. The board approved the resolution (R-23-26) by roll call.
On a separate resolution (R-24-26) the board authorized HVAC replacement at 416 Main Street, noting the current boiler is roughly 50 years old. Ralph said asbestos remediation and roofing work are separate and "very, very minimal." The low quote for HVAC replacement was $239,700 from GT Mechanical; trustees approved the motion by roll call.
Meeting minutes show both items were discussed previously at the Committee of the Whole and were presented with staff recommendations to proceed. The contracts will proceed to implementation per normal public-works procurement and project-management steps.
